Pre-ride Safety Checklist for a 2002 Husqvarna CR125
Before hitting the trails on your 2002 Husqvarna CR125, it's crucial to perform a thorough pre-ride safety check. This ensures not only your safety but also the longevity and performance of your dirt bike. The CR125 is known for its agility and power, making it a favorite among riders. However, like any high-performance machine, it requires regular maintenance and checks.

1. Check the Tires
Inspect the tire pressure and tread. Proper inflation is key for handling and safety. Look for any signs of wear or damage that could lead to a blowout.
2. Inspect the Brakes
Ensure that both front and rear brakes are functioning correctly. Check the brake pads for wear and replace them if necessary. The CR125's braking system is designed for quick stops, so maintaining it is essential.
3. Examine the Chain & Sprockets
Check the chain tension and lubrication. A well-maintained chain ensures smooth power delivery. Inspect the sprockets for wear and replace them if needed.
4. Test the Suspension
Ensure the suspension is responsive and free of leaks. The CR125's suspension is designed for rough terrains, so keeping it in top condition is vital for performance and comfort.
5. Check the Fluids
Inspect the levels of engine oil, coolant, and brake fluid. Regularly changing these fluids will keep your engine running smoothly and prevent overheating.
6. Inspect the Air Filter
A clean air filter is crucial for engine performance. Check it before every ride and clean or replace it as necessary to ensure optimal airflow.
7. Test the Electrical System
Check the battery, lights, and ignition system. Ensure all electrical components are functioning properly to avoid any surprises on the trail.
8. Tighten Bolts & Fasteners
Go over the entire bike and tighten any loose bolts or fasteners. Vibrations from riding can cause them to loosen over time.
By following this pre-ride safety checklist, you can ensure that your 2002 Husqvarna CR125 is ready for any adventure. Regular maintenance not only enhances performance but also extends the life of your dirt bike. Enjoy the ride and stay safe!
